B. Community Development Department - Planning Division
Requests The City Commission Hold A Public Hearing For The Second
Reading And Consideration Of Ordinance 2000-07 To Require A Six (6)
Foot Wall Buffer Between Multi-Family And Single Family Developments
And Between Commercial And Single Family And Multi-Family
Developments And To Developments Located On The Edge Of The Town
Center District. A Waiver Of The Specific Wall Requirements Within The
Town Center District May Be Approved As A Special Exception. The
Waiver Provision Shall Not Apply To Developments Located On The Edge
Of The Town Center District.
